one of the things that counts in harmonics trading is the moment of the entry, optimal entry so your SL is small and TP is high. In bat pattern wait for 88.6, at least. Note how the price aproaches the level. Faster is comes-the better. Check chapter about Sam Seiden's Supply Demand concept. It opens the eyes.
Focus on best entry for a while, see the progress in your trading, ...and i will give you another hint :-)

if I understood you correctly: You entered the bat bearish and got stopped (your SL was on point A price level) and you went short again on 121 bearish.
If you can set so korHarmonics shows you the emerging patterns.... If you would see emerging 121 pattern you would probably not enter the bat bearish, but waited till 121.
Look for confluence of the patterns. 2 patterns giving same entry place works nice.
